A sight on protein-based nanoparticles as drug/gene delivery systems
Sara Salatin1,2, Mitra Jelvehgari2, Solmaz Maleki-Dizaj3
1Student Research Committee, Faculty of Pharmacy, Tabriz University of Medical Sciences, Tabriz, Iran.
Biodegradable protein nanoparticles offer safe and effective alternatives for drug and gene delivery systems. Their biocompatibility and functionalization capabilities make them ideal pharmaceutical carriers.

Background:
- Synthetic polymers face limitations in drug/gene delivery due to toxic solvents and surfactants.
- Natural biomolecules like proteins and polysaccharides present safer alternatives.
- Protein-based nanoparticles are advantageous for drug and gene delivery.
Purpose of the Study:
- To review the applications of biodegradable protein-based nanoparticles in drug/gene delivery.
- To discuss the physicochemical properties of these nanoparticles as pharmaceutical carriers.
Main Methods:
- Literature review on protein-based nanoparticles for drug/gene delivery.
- Analysis of their origins and properties.
Main Results:
- Protein-based nanoparticles exhibit biocompatibility and biodegradability.
- They can be functionalized with targeting ligands for enhanced delivery.
- Their unique properties facilitate formulation as pharmaceutical carriers.
Conclusions:
- Biodegradable protein-based nanoparticles are promising for targeted and controlled drug/gene delivery.
- Their natural origin addresses safety concerns associated with synthetic polymers.
